About this event
The Skipton Artisan Market takes place at the Canal Basin on Coach Street, right alongside the Leeds-Liverpool Canal. It brings together independent makers, growers, and food producers selling their goods in the open air, making it a nice way to spend a morning or afternoon in Skipton with the kids in tow.
You can expect a mix of handmade crafts, locally produced food and drink, and seasonal goods from small traders. The waterside setting gives it a relaxed feel, and there is usually plenty to browse at a gentle pace while the little ones take in the boats and the water nearby.
It is an outdoor event, so it is worth dressing for the weather and bringing a bag for any bits you pick up along the way. Skipton town centre is right on the doorstep, so it is easy to combine a visit with a walk along the canal towpath or a look around the rest of the town.
This kind of market tends to suit families who enjoy a low-key, unhurried outing rather than a structured activity. There is no entry fee at most artisan markets of this type, though it is always worth checking the event details before you head out.
